Skills and qualifications to highlight
Hiring managers look for strong written communication, active listening, and the ability to navigate CRM platforms. Demonstrating experience with ticketing systems, chat modules, or email orchestration adds credibility. Remote roles often require a dedicated workspace, reliable internet, and discipline to manage schedules. Certifications in customer service or product-specific knowledge can differentiate applicants. Be prepared to discuss examples of de escalating difficult conversations and turning complaints into constructive outcomes.
Job search strategies that work
Start with clear filters to locate roles that match your experience and desired hours. Create tailored CVs that showcase measurable results, such as response times or customer satisfaction scores. Leverage networking on professional platforms and join relevant groups or forums. Applying to multiple employers increases odds, but follow up with concise, personalised messages. Consider part time or seasonal openings as a route into permanent positions, then build seniority through consistent performance.
Company expectations and practicalities
Remote customer service roles demand punctuality, strong self management, and thoughtful communication. You will need a quiet, dedicated workspace, compliant hardware, and a plan for outages. Employers value problem solving, product knowledge, and the ability to manage multiple conversations without losing track. Demonstrating a calm, patient confidence during interviews helps convey suitability for fast paced support environments. Be ready to discuss your approach to service quality and customer care philosophies.
Work life balance considerations
Online roles can offer flexible hours, allowing for commitments outside work with proper boundaries. Establishing a routine helps maintain productivity and mental wellbeing. Regular breaks, a defined start and end to the day, and clear expectations with teammates reduce fatigue in virtual settings. As you grow in a role, opportunities to specialise in certain product lines or channels may arise, aligning work with personal interests.
